Output f45e89852271bf1f53da5540eca909ac237875b2b42f04da8fe4a9ca6472961d:0

value
602986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e877b6e8897c924238fe2a19a6b5c44d64a358 OP_EQUAL
address
3MNdgvQvDQLQ8tjYXiDL2MEXeVPTxkYaHH
transaction
f45e89852271bf1f53da5540eca909ac237875b2b42f04da8fe4a9ca6472961d
confirmations
296492
spent
true